Transaction 70e45160b40371341ebdcc156207d09dfafc7f56977b2182dadee29ee4fe6065
1 Input
1 Output
-
70e45160b40371341ebdcc156207d09dfafc7f56977b2182dadee29ee4fe6065:0
- value
- 766702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eecc309401e6f7e8a8bb711111d10a0cc6d2129 OP_EQUAL
- address
- 3Hdw8RaqktB1vK7wVUiDduVZ3rvPFqf5GR